What are some common mental health issues treated at dual diagnosis centers in Williamsburg?

Dual diagnosis treatment centers in Williamsburg are equipped to address a wide range of mental health issues simultaneously with substance use disorders. Some of the common mental health conditions treated include depression, anxiety disorders (such as generalized anxiety disorder and panic disorder), bipolar disorder, schizophrenia, borderline personality disorder,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), eating disorders (like anorexia nervosa and bulimia nervosa), att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D), and co-occurring substance-induced mental health issues.

How is dual diagnosis of addiction and mental health disorders treated in Williamsburg?

The treatment for individuals with dual diagnosis of alcohol or drug addiction and mental health disorders in Williamsburg is comprehensive and integrated. It typically involves the following components: 1. Detoxification: This process helps individuals safely withdraw from drugs and alcohol under medical supervision to manage withdrawal symptoms; 2. Counseling and Therapy: Dual diagnosis centers provide various forms of counseling and therapy, such as c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), dialectical-behavior therapy (DBT), motivational enhancement therapy (MET), and individual counseling to address both substance use and mental health issues; 3. Medication Management: Medications may be prescribed to manage cravings for drugs or alcohol and alleviate symptoms of mental health disorders; 4. Participation in support groups, such as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) or Dual Recovery Anonymous (DRA), is often encouraged to provide peer support. The combination of these approaches helps individuals achieve sobriety and stabilize their mental health simultaneously.

Do dual diagnosis centers in Williamsburg provide family therapy and support?

Yes, many dual diagnosis centers in Williamsburg recognize the importance of involving family members in the treatment process. They offer family therapy sessions to address communication issues, educate loved ones about dual diagnosis, and provide support to the family unit. Family involvement can significantly enhance the chances of successful recovery.

What types of professionals are part of the dual diagnosis treatment team in Williamsburg?

The treatment team at dual diagnosis centers in Williamsburg consists of a multidisciplinary group of professionals with expertise in addiction and mental health treatment. This team may include Psychiatrists, Psychologists, Licensed Counselors, Social Workers, Nurses and Addiction Specialists. This diverse team collaborates to create individualized treatment plans and provide comprehensive care.
